Non-invasive ventilation in acute cardiogenic pulmonary edema: how to do it

Acute cardiogenic pulmonary edema (ACPE) is among the most common diseases observed in emergency departments. It is responsible for more than 1 million visits in the US with a remarkable in-hospital mortality ranging from 10 to 15%. …
